Veterinary Technician to join our team. The ideal candidate will possess a strong passion for animal care and welfare, with the ability to provide high-quality support in a veterinary setting. As a Veterinary Technician, you will play a crucial role in assisting veterinarians with medical procedures, ensuring the comfort and safety of our animal patients, and providing exceptional care to pet owners. Duties Assist veterinarians during examinations and surgical procedures. Perform routine laboratory tests and analyze samples. Administer medications, vaccinations, and treatments as prescribed. Monitor animal patients’ vital signs and overall health status. Provide education to pet owners on proper animal care and husbandry practices. Maintain accurate medical records for each patient. Prepare animals for surgery, including catheterization and anesthesia monitoring. Ensure cleanliness and organization of the clinic or hospital environment. Participate in client communication regarding pet health and wellness. Skills Proficiency in veterinary practices, including animal husbandry and critical care. Experience with laboratory procedures relevant to veterinary medicine. Knowledge of animal catheterization techniques. Familiarity with equine care is a plus.
